Overview
The equal precision digital frequency meter is an advanced instrument designed to measure the frequency of electronic signals with consistent accuracy. Unlike traditional frequency meters, it maintains precision across its entire measurement range, making it ideal for applications requiring reliable data. This device is particularly valuable in industries where signal integrity is critical, such as telecommunications, aerospace, and industrial automation. It typically features a digital display, multiple input channels, and user-friendly controls for ease of operation.
Structure and Working Principle
The meter consists of a signal input module, a high-precision timebase generator, a counter, and a display unit. The timebase generator ensures uniform accuracy by providing a stable reference clock. When a signal is input, the counter measures the number of cycles over a precisely timed interval. This count is then processed and displayed as the frequency. The equal precision feature is achieved through advanced algorithms that compensate for measurement errors across different frequency ranges.
Key Features
High accuracy is the standout feature, with typical devices offering precision up to ±0.1 ppm. The wide frequency range, often from 1 Hz to several GHz, makes it versatile for various applications. Additional features may include multiple input channels, real-time data logging, and connectivity options like USB or Ethernet for integration with other systems. The robust construction ensures durability in industrial environments.
Application Areas
These meters are essential in telecommunications for testing signal integrity and frequency stability. They are also used in aerospace for avionics testing and in industrial automation for monitoring equipment performance. Research laboratories utilize them for precise frequency measurements in experiments. Their reliability makes them a preferred choice in quality control processes across multiple industries.
Maintenance and Precautions
Regular calibration is crucial to maintain accuracy. It is recommended to calibrate the device annually or as per the manufacturer's guidelines. Avoid exposing the meter to extreme temperatures or humidity, as this can affect performance. Ensure proper signal levels are input to prevent damage to the sensitive internal components. Regular cleaning and inspection of connectors will prolong the device's lifespan.
